Redis has patched a use-after-free in its blocking-client code
that lets an authenticated user run arbitrary OS commands on the
machine hosting the database. The flaw was found by an autonomous
AI tool built to hunt bugs in large codebases. Tracked as
CVE-2026-23479, the flaw was introduced in Redis 7.2.0 and remained
in every stable branch until the May 5 fixes, unnoticed for over
two years.
